Immunogen: Hantaan virus nucleocapsid antibody was raised against an 18 amino acid peptide near the amino terminus of the Hantaan virus nucleocapsid.
The immunogen is located within the first 50 amino acids of Hantaan Virus Nucleocapsid.

Research Area: Infectious Disease

Tested Application: E

Application: Hantaan virus nucleocapsid antibody can detect 10ng Hantaan virus nucleocapsid peptide in ELISA at 1 μg/ml.

BACKGROUND: Hantaan virus (HNTV) is the prototype virus of the genus hantavirus of the family Bunyaviridae, an enveloped, negative-sense RNA virus that is the eiological agent of Korean hemorrhagic fever (1) . Infection of cultured Vero E6 cells with HNTV induced expression of the heat shock protein HSP70. A substantial fraction of HSP70 was found to be associated with the HNTV nucleocapsid (NP) (2) . Vero E6 cells that overexpress HSP70 show significantly reduced levels of NP and an increased resistance to infection by HNTV (2) .
